The Importance of Physical Health in Sexual Function

Physical health plays a crucial role in male sexual function. Numerous studies have shown that various physiological conditions can lead to issues such as erectile dysfunction. It may not be something many want to discuss openly, but addressing physical factors is key to ErectileDysfunctionTreatment and achieving a fulfilling sex life.

1. Cardiovascular Health

Your heart provides essential blood flow to all parts of your body, including the penis. A study showed that men with erectile dysfunction often suffer from underlying cardiovascular diseases. Conditions such as hypertension and atherosclerosis can impede blood flow, making it difficult to achieve or maintain an erection.

  • Hypertension: High blood pressure can damage blood vessels over time, significantly affecting circulation.

  • Atherosclerosis: Hardening of the arteries can restrict blood flow and lead to erectile difficulties.

2. Diabetes

Diabetes is another major physical factor influencing sexualmedicine and male sexual health. Men with diabetes are at a higher risk of experiencing erectile dysfunction. High blood sugar levels over time can damage nerves and blood vessels that are crucial for erections.

Consider the following insights:

  • Diabetic neuropathy can affect the nerves responsible for erections.

  • Men with diabetes are about three times more likely to experience erectile dysfunction.

3. Obesity

Obesity can lead to hormonal imbalances, including low testosterone levels. Excess fat tissue can convert testosterone into oestrogen, which may further exacerbate symptoms of erectile dysfunction. Maintaining a healthy weight is crucial for overall health and can improve sexual function.

4. Hormonal Imbalances

Hormonal levels significantly influence sexual health. Low testosterone levels are often linked to increased risks of sexualdisorders. Conditions such as hyperthyroidism or hypogonadism can disrupt hormone production, leading to issues with libido and erectile function.

5. Substance Use

Alcohol and recreational drugs can have detrimental effects on sexual health. Chronic alcohol consumption can lead to impaired liver function, which in turn affects hormone regulation.

  • Alcohol: Excessive drinking can lead to reduced libido and erectile dysfunction.

  • Tobacco: Smoking constricts blood vessels, limiting blood flow necessary for an erection.

Managing Physical Factors for Improved Sexual Health

Addressing the underlying physical factors affecting sexual health is a proactive step towards achieving a fulfilling sex life. Here are some strategies to consider:

  • Regular Physical Activity: Engage in regular exercise to improve cardiovascular health, manage weight, and enhance your overall mood.

  • Healthy Diet: A bal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and healthy fats can play a crucial role in maintaining hormonal balance and overall health.

  • Avoid Substances: Minimising alcohol consumption and quitting smoking can reduce risks associated with erectile dysfunction.

  • Seek Medical Advice: Regular health check-ups can help identify and manage underlying conditions that may contribute to sexualdisorders.
